# Environment Variables: Bloom Filter Layer

Hollowkey places a bloom filter in front of its key-value store to skip disk lookups for absent keys. Plugin authors can tune it via `BLOOM_EXPECTED_ITEMS` and `BLOOM_FALSE_POSITIVE_RATE` (default 0.01). The filter rebuilds on startup unless `BLOOM_SNAPSHOT_PATH` points to a valid snapshot. Note that filters are per-shard, so sizing should reflect shard counts, not total keys. Snapshot uploads to the shared store are authenticated, so your env file must also contain the following line:

secret setting of tajof-bahif: COURIER_KEY3=65d

## Artifact Signing — SDK Parity Notes (Weekly Sync)

Kestrel SDK for Android reached parity with the Swift client this sprint: offline queueing, batched telemetry, and retry semantics now match. Both SDKs ship as signed artifacts from the same pipeline. Remaining gap: background sync throttling, targeted next sprint. Verify both release bundles before tagging. Both artifacts validate against the shared signing key below.

signing key of kawig-fafog = bky19_6Fypv1qws7J8qJtaYjX

## Runbook: DockFlow rebalancer stuck

If the rebalancer stops assigning trucks, first check the solver queue — it usually just backed up after a surge near the Milldam stations. Restart the worker, wait two minutes, then confirm assignments resume. Don't touch the weights file; that's for the ops leads. When restarting, make sure the service comes back with the following configuration.

config for kajeg-kahog:
WENIX_LOG_LEVEL=debug
WENIX_METRICS_HOST=metrics.wenix.qirvansys.corp
WENIX_POOL_SIZE=4